CSA lecture series: Glenn Howells on the new historic city

Date: 30 May 2013, 6:00 - 12:00

Location: Chester Cathedral, Main Entrance, St Weburgh Street, CH1 2HU Chester

Email: csa@andyfosterarchitects.com

Glenn Howells Architects has built a strong reputation for design excellence including the delivery of buildings within the context of historic sites.

Of note is the relocation of Shrewsbury's art cinema to the Old Market Hall, a building that dates from 1596 and is a grade 1-listed scheduled ancient monument.

Lime Street Gateway is situated within a World Heritage site and the commission included the re-working of the public realm and improvements to the access to the grade 2-listed station buildings.
